Am Montag, den 10.02.2020, 07:58 +0100 schrieb Han-Wen Nienhuys:
> Very nice. Why is the project/user called lilypond-issues?
Because I don't want to to do this with my personal account. First I
created a personal repo hahnjo/lilypond and granted lilypond-issues
access to it. That doesn't work unfortunately because for preserving
the ticket numbers and backdate the issues / comments, the API user
must be "owner" of the repository. By definition there is only one for
personal repos (well, makes sense), but it's less of an issue for a
group: There we could just grant that user temporary Owner access for
the final migration and remove it afterwards.
